Journal: :Fuzzy Sets and Systems 1996
Christer Carlsson Robert Fullér

Multiple Criteria Decision Making (MCDM) shows signs of becoming a maturing field. There are four quite distinct families of methods: (i) the outranking, (ii) the value and utility theory based, (iii) the multiple objective programming, and (iv) group decision and negotiation theory based methods. The recent large earthquakes have emphasized the importance of earthquake loss mitigation and how earthquake early warning (EEW) systems can help. An EEW system detects an earthquake initiation based on a seismic sensor network and broadcasts a warning of the predicted location and magnitude shortly before an earthquake hits a site.
